May 25, 2018 a methodology is a set of methods, rules or ideas that are important in a science or art. Regardless of the mechanism used to connect to the data, whether its via an outofthe box connector such as ado. Bcs stored procedures specific finder and idenumerator in sharepoint 20. Microsoft states that sharepoint has 190 million users across 200,000 customer organizations. After some investigation it turned out that the specificfinder method in the adf xml file had an incorrect definition type for one of the columns specified. Return a single external item of one external content type. How to integrate sap business data into sharepoint 2010. Using bcs data in external data column in share point 2010 using bcs data in external data column in share point 2010 courses with reference manuals and examples pdf. Its always finder method called, for list and for item also. As discussed earlier in this chapter, bcs data is surfaced in sharepoint via external content types. Creating sandboxed workflow actions microsoft docs. We will also create two operations for the entity, a finder and specificfinder method. Return fields that must contain all the external item identifiers.
Microsoft sharepoint alternatives and similar software. The ability to execute the program via the command line or a batch file. Dec 05, 2009 recently i had an issue with one of my external sharepoint lists not showing the required actions i had previously created for it. Sharepoint 2016 sharepoint foundation 20 sharepoint online sharepoint server 20 specifies the specificfinder method instance of the external content type that should be run to get external data. Quick tip moss 2007 issue with actions item on external.
In the bdc method details window, from the add a method dropdown list, select create finder method. Since the read data operation returns the same fields of the entity as the read data record operation specificfinder method it is not necessary to call the read data record operation for every searchable item during the crawl process. Sharepoint designer provides options to create all common operations that are available in business connectivity services, or it can create specific operations. A problem arises if you specify different type descriptors for the properties of the returned entity in both methods. In my own case, i had to pull open sharepoint designer and check the exact name of the read list operation, and i found that there was a space in the method name. Sharepoint list or library containing the data list columns to be displayed. This parameter should be specified on the same hit as wt. To do this, we open sharepoint designer 2010 and connect us with the sharepoint website. Next, create the specific finder method, specify the query it will use, and define the input and output parameters associated with it.
So in this article i will show you the basics of creating your own connector. Sharepoint development practices and techniques microsoft. Stuff related to bcs in sharepoint 2010 sharepoint dragons. I also have an external list created on this external content type. So here is the deal, i am totally interested in offic365 and specifically the sharepoint online aspect of the package, but i would like to be able to pull data from my microsoft sql 2008 database to the sharepoint online server. Restriction of unauthorized access is a proven method to keep your content safe. For example, the specificfinder method does not declare a type descriptor for the property title. Meta man should have by default selected your tables primary key as an identifier. Net or wcf or via a connectivity assembly or custom connector, the end result is a series of external content types, each of which represents a single entity definition in the. There is a command bar in sharepoint 2016 document libraries.
Click on external content types in the site objects panel to display all the content types see above. Custom bdc connector for sharepoint 2010 boyan mihaylov. Since the conference i have received a couple of dozen emails about the this topic. I created my own project in codeplex where to store the code of these posts. Just remember, as long as you generate the finder, specificfinder, and idenumerator methods you will be good to go. Implement methods for specificfinder and finder operations. When it comes to sharepoint, finding relevant content can make or break the success of the platform for the organization. Please see the documentation in the sharepoint server 2007 sdk. Read list method, which gets the list of records and works as the finder method.
To troubleshoot this error, examine the identifier. The sharepoint designer is reading all the information available by bcs. The external content type will update with the new specific finder method. Implementing the required connector framework types. Accessing office sharepoint server 2007 application platform services. Tell us about your business task and we will find the best apps on the market for you or suggest our own. The specificfinder of the entity has to return a field containing the number of deleted direct child items in that particular container and this field must be identified in the model file by defining the deletedcountfield property on the specificfinder method instance, where its value must be the.
In the bdc method details pane, click add a method. This method instance enables external data search in microsoft sharepoint server 2010. Launch the sharepoint 2010 central administration web page. Creating custom business connectivity services connectors using. Launched in 2001, sharepoint is primarily sold as a document management and storage system, but the product is highly configurable and usage varies substantially among organizations. To do this i need to set up a bdc model in the sharepoint online administration. The bcs connector application can be installed on client machines and will connect remotely to the sharepoint bcs service application. Microsoft office sharepoint services moss 2007 introduces a mechanism to integrate backend systems and line of business processes with the portal infrastructure, bringing external data inside the portal. Before were able to create an external list, we need not only a finder method, but also a specificfinder method thats able to return the specifics of any given product. Comprehensive coverage on business connectivity services within sharepoint 2010 as microsofts new multipurpose portal technology, business connectivity services bcs is a brand new way for sharepoint users to seamlessly access and integrate data from any application or databases within sharepoint 2010.
Webtrends basic parameters used for sharepoint product help. Mfa deployed in your sharepoint is an effective instrument for prevention of data theft or leakage dlp. Troubleshooting issues with sharepoint search service. A few tipshints from my experience in working with the business data catalog definition editor to create line of business lob application definition files for use in sharepoint moss 2007. For each input parameter select the appropriate identifier to map it to. Software development kit or the step by step videos on the bdc meta man web site for more information. The list search web part reads the entries from a sharepoint list or library and displays the selected fields in a list. In the following steps you will create the read data and read data record operations the read data operation finder method is called by the crawler to read and index the external data. Typical uses include sharing files, such as photos, with other computers and creating backup copies of files and folders. There was a similar post in another forum bcs specificfinder not executed. Select the lob system that you just created and click on the export button at the top save it in the desktop and open it in notepad copy the specific finder method in and paste it at the top of specific finder method change the method name lets change it to myfinder. Sharepoint 20 gives you more options, but it also requires you to make more choices, and it is important to make deliberate and wellinformed choices to make sure that you end up with the best solution that you could possibly build for your specific situation and scenario. The business data connectivity bdc service executes the specific finder method when a user chooses an entity in a business data web part or external list.
The main sharepoint online home page shows a left nav with following, recent, and featured links. Using bcs data in external data column in share point 2010. Custom bdc connector for sharepoint 2010 part 2 january 18, 2011. Microsoft office sharepoint services moss 2007 introduces a mechanism to integrate backend systems and line of business processes with. Programmatically create a sharepoint 2010 external. Reading a column from an external list by using the builtin sharepoint workflow activities calls a read list method finder and a read item method specificfinder, which is unnecessary. Enhance sharepoint user profiles with the business. Sharepoint is a webbased collaborative platform that integrates with microsoft office. The issue is related to the missing root finder method. A visual studio trick for creating external lists for sharepoint. Jul 14, 2009 a few tipshints from my experience in working with the business data catalog definition editor to create line of business lob application definition files for use in sharepoint moss 2007. The following two operations are required to fetch data from the external system and show them in a list. Sandboxed workflow actions prevent the unnecessary calls and reduce the load on the external system. Has no semantic meaning but must always be set to true.
For example, suppose you are working with the text string ayf0093. This methodology comprises 7 steps, each step containing several. The microsoft access 2016 runtime enables you to distribute access 2016. As sharepoint keeps growing exponentially with content being thrown at it, sharepoint search becomes one of its most important. Identifies whether or not an onsite search is successful. The idenumerator input is defined by the filterdescriptors that are contained in the method that contains the idenumerator to get the list of ids, which are the unique keys for each entity that should be searchable. Theobald software just released the erpconnect services ecs for. A methodology is a set of methods, rules or ideas that are important in a science or art. Learn how to build bcs specific finder methods for business connectivity. Consuming external data using sharepoint server 2010.
Jan 18, 2011 every finder method must be accompanied by a specificfinder one. Connecting to bcs data using sharepoint designer in share. Secure user access to sharepoint portals and sites with efficient and reliable multifactor authentication mfa solution. Microsoft sql server 2012 sp1 powerpivot for microsoft excel 2010 microsoft powerpivot for microsoft excel 2010 provides groundbreaking technology. List search web part the sharepoint web part experts. Both methods are using the sap builtin function module. The idenumerator method is used by the sharepoint search service to index the database and the specificfinder method is used to return information for a given record in the database. Creating a sharepoint 2010 external content type with crud. The method does not contain an inputparameter can be common. Professional business connectivity services in sharepoint. Jan 25, 2011 comprehensive coverage on business connectivity services within sharepoint 2010. If the status is not responding, perform the following steps.
Bcs specific finder methods and idenumerators lightning tools. Bcs model in visual studio 2010 specificfinder and idenumerator. The settings button shares the line with the app launcher, the environment name, and the app title is on the title bar. The scientific methodology for troubleshooting sharepoint is a set of ideas important for troubleshooting sharepoint issues based on the traditional scientific method for problem solving. The shim execution failed unexpectedly proxy creation failed. In this case, programmatically accessing bcs external lists in sharepoint is a bit like working in a parallel universe. Visual studio adds a method, a return parameter, and a type descriptor.
Sharepoint designer is a semideprecated product that provided advanced editing capabilities for htmlaspx pages, but remains the primary method of editing sharepoint workflows. How do i create up a bdc model for sharepoint online. The settings button in sharepoint 2016 is on the left of your login id and help icon. I wanted to get my head around the bdc object model before i tackled this functionality. The discrepancy in configuring search refiners in sharepoint online september 29, 2017. Business data catalog tips, hints and errors matt thornton. The read data operation finder method is called by the crawler to read and index the external data. Oct 24, 2012 so here is the deal, i am totally interested in offic365 and specifically the sharepoint online aspect of the package, but i would like to be able to pull data from my microsoft sql 2008 database to the sharepoint online server. In this post i will give you an overview of the tool by creating a bdc model with an entity called customer. The library includes a linq to sap provider and designer that makes the our live easier.
To qualify as a specificfinder, the corresponding method must do the following. Net assembly connector for sap the first step in providing a custom connector for sap is to create a sharepoint project with the sharepoint 2010 developer tools for visual studio 2010. The finder method may be used for testing purposes. Tell us about your business task and we will find the. How to integrate sap business data into sharepoint 2010 using. Microsoft sharepoint server 2010 offers integration with external. This chapter from inside microsoft sharepoint 20 talks you through a lot of the choices and can help you make the. The name of the view within the scope of this context definition. Most list access rules will continue to apply, however there are some very special caveats that one must remember.
We provide world wide sharepoint consulting services to meet all your needs. On the search administration page, view the details of the relevant search service application. The readitem method, bcs stereotyped operation specificfinder, is called by bcs to fetch a specific item defined by the identifier kunnr. I will be adding this functionality later in the week. Although listing the items works and displaying a specific item in the display form also works, the specificfinder is never called. Double click on the customer entity to open the details. Business data catalog in microsoft office sharepoint.
In my scenario i have two entities parent and child, and specificfinder was called only for parent entities but was not called for the child ones. Custom bcs indexing connector and changelog inremental crawl. The name of the specificfinder method instance as defined in the bdc model. Sharepoint is able to get at that external data through the concept of an external list. Posted by lightning tools support, last modified by lightning tools support on 15 july 2014 02. Again expand and this time select create specific finder method. I demonstrated how to make an external content type programmatically during the spc 405 business connectivity services runtime and object model deep dive session at the 2009 microsoft sharepoint conference. Custom bcs indexing connector and changelog inremental. As microsofts new multipurpose portal technology, business connectivity services bcs is a brand new way for sharepoint users to seamlessly access and integrate data from any application or databases within sharepoint 2010. Although sharepoint online which is an integral part of office 365 and sharepoint onpremises sharepoint 20 provide a very similar almost identical user interface, there are key differences that one should be aware of when executing configuration tasks. You can alter the root folder path value either in the schema file or at the data source filters section of the view settings after the list is deployed. I have a specificfinder and a finder method defined. To create the finder method instance you may try following steps. Recently i had an issue with one of my external sharepoint lists not showing the required actions i had previously created for it.
As a sharepoint consultant, i get the chance to work through a lot of interesting problems. Dec 03, 2009 in the bdc method details window, from the add a method dropdown list, select create finder method. Since the read data operation returns the same fields of the entity as the read data record operation specificfinder method it is not necessary to call the read data record operation for every searchable. Jun 03, 20 as a sharepoint consultant, i get the chance to work through a lot of interesting problems. When trying to deploy bcs meta for windows or visual studio, the error, specificfinder expects to have a valid inputparameter defined. In the bdc method details window, click the dropdown list that appears for the employeelist type descriptor, and then click edit as seen below. Next drag and drop the idenumerator stored procedure onto the existing external. With this indepth guide, a team of sharepoint experts walks you through the. Furthermore, the view node in the list schema contains a link to the xsl file see the xsllink attribute and the subnode having the same name used on the rendering of the external list, so it is just another great way for making customizations on deployment so we added a custom schema. Be sure to use a value that represents an existing folder on your sharepoint server you would like to display on the external list.
Also notice the entity is crawlable because it has a specificfinder method. But avoid asking for help, clarification, or responding to other answers. Microsoft sharepoint stores the security descriptor if the field of the external content type. You can return a single entity instance by creating a specific finder method. Microsoft office sharepoint server is an integrated suite of server capabilities that can help improve organizational effectiveness by providing comprehensive content management and enterprise search, accelerating shared business processes, and facilitating informationsharing across boundaries for better business insight. Bcs model in visual studio 2010 specificfinder and. Business data catalog in microsoft office sharepoint server. I encountered similar issue recently specificfinder not called in my custom bcs connector and managed to sort it out.
668 275 208 1280 502 511 182 1234 1341 141 565 1109 105 1434 658 419 1270 292 134 578 1426 760 437 934 1015 700 1464 270 999 1311 1413 1220 103 588